Ok got my new stubby to install, and I upon removing the old one I see that it just continues to turn. I can feel a notch as im turning. Almost like something is slipping underneath the base that may be part of the female end of the antenna assembly.Any suggestions outside of removing the base ??? I was thinking of cutting the top of the base off, like 1/8" ( and glue it back on later) to access whats turning & grab it with a needle nose, so I can remove the antenna. Any ideas ? Sounds like the metal threaded piece inside the antenna separated from the rubber. You can probably just yank out the antenna now to expose the threaded piece which you can then unscrew with some pliers.
